walpurgis
11-02-2018, 09:58
Looks like a possible fun project. How would one go about obtaining other bits (mid and hf drivers, crossover and cab designs)?

You'd have to do some research, but the info is out there. Crossover calculators can be found online, like this: http://www.speakerwizard.co.uk/1st-and-2nd-order-crossover-calculator-and-response-simulator/

One possible candidate for a system using the Corals might be the SEAS H-087 unit with the 1.5 inch soft dome, as used in Dynaco and some Goodmans speakers. They are usually 4 ohm and crop up on ebay quite often. Like this: https://www.ebay.co.uk/itm/Seas-H-087-1-Dome-Tweeter/302597404854?hash=item467435f8b6:g:mZoAAOSwQiFaVgV i

The Corals have quite an extended range for a biggish driver and the SEAS tweeter can be used from 2kHz upwards, so there's potential there. You'd need to check driver sensitivities, I have a feeling they'd be about the same. It doesn't matter if the tweeter has higher sensitivity than the bass driver, that can be compensated for.

And yes, you can use a 4 ohm tweeter with an 8 ohm bass driver.

At a guess, something like a ported forty to fifty litre cabinet may suit the Corals. That's about the size I used (half a lifetime ago).

Barry
22-04-2018, 14:23
Nor did I. Wasn't really into tape. Had a couple of Sony's come my way, but didn't keep them.

I wasn't into tape then but did use friend's Akai 4000D and Tandberg 3000 machines. I thought the Tandberg was superior to the Akai.

A Ferrograph 632 two-track machine was acquired in the late '70s, which I did use to record off the radio, but when I discovered I could make equally good recordings on a Sony cassette machine more conveniently, the Ferrograph was 'retired'. I even got rid of a Revox G36 (bought from a work colleague for £25) and a Brenell tape deck, for which I was going to build my own electronics. Still have the Ferrograph but the idler wheels have perished and need replacing. I now use a Nagra IV-S to occasionally play back those tapes made on the Ferrrograph.
